To identify a solar panel's polarity, check the MC4 connectors (male/female) or use a multimeter (DC voltage mode)—positive terminals show +V (e., +18V for a 20W panel), negative reads -V or zero. Wires are often red (positive) and black (negative), or labeled. . Identifying the positive and negative poles of solar panels is essential for proper installation and efficiency in harnessing solar energy. Understanding the Basics of Solar Panels, 2. If your solar panel does not have clearly labeled terminals, you can often identify the polarity by inspecting the junction box, which houses the wiring connections.

Solar power over canals could reduce evaporative losses from the canals, according to a 2021 feasibility study in Nature Sustainability by Brandi McKuin, of the University of California, Merced, and colleagues. . Two projects in the western US are testing the feasibility of installing solar farms over sun-drenched irrigation canals. shade a Turlock Irrigation District canal in Stanislaus County, California. With devastating heat, record-breaking wildfire, looming. . Cover as much of California's roughly 4,000 miles of irrigation canals with solar canopies as possible. With this one move, solar canals fight two battles simultaneously—generating renewable energy and conserving water. They produce electricity, use less land, and cut water loss by shading the water.

Research indicates that growing crops beneath photovoltaic displays can actually yield a distinct set of agricultural and environmental benefits. Thanks to the shade provided by the panels, for example, the soil can retain more water, meaning it needs less irrigation. Solar panels also protect crops from cold weather and create a favorable microclimate beneath them. Leafy greens, root vegetables, and berries are among the top performers in solar panel farming systems. Japan currently leads with over 2,000 agrivoltaic farms growing more than 120. . Barron-Gafford has observed that plants respond physiologically to the forestlike shading caused by solar panels. It allows for renewable energy systems and agriculture to occur on the same piece of land.
